Speaking System for Speech Impaired People
Author Name : Abinayaa.R, Gayathri G. Unni, Kaveri.G, Mrs. E. Niranjana
ABSTRACT
Sign language is employed by speech impaired individuals to interact with others. However it is troublesome for the conventional people to grasp their language. This creates a communication barrier between the normal and the impaired people. The projected system is useful to unravel this drawback. The hand gestures shown by the impaired people will be converted into text message which is further reworked into speech. The MEMS measuring device and flex sensors are used to find motion and gesture of hand in all directions. Based on the gesture the voice output is generated through mobile application. In addition, GPS and GSM are incorporated for tracking the user’s location and sending message respectively to the concerned people in SOS condition.
Keywords- MEMS measuring device, flex sensor, mobile applications, gesture recognition, GSM, GPS, SOS condition.
